Once the steel is obtained, the swordsmith begins the forging process, which involves heating, folding, and hammering the metal to create layers. This technique not only enhances the strength of the blade but also contributes to its aesthetic appeal, as it creates a distinctive grain pattern known as hada. A well-crafted katana will exhibit a beautiful hamon, or temper line, which is a visible manifestation of the differential hardening proces

The katana market is influenced by various trends that collectors should be aware of. As global interest in Japanese culture continues to rise, more individuals are entering the realm of sword collecting. This influx has led to increased prices for authentic swords, especially those with verifiable histories. Moreover, the rise of online marketplaces has made it easier for collectors to access a wider range of swords, albeit with the risk of encountering replicas or forgerie

In addition to basic recording capabilities, many video surveillance systems now include advanced features that can significantly enhance security. For example, cloud storage solutions allow for off-site data storage, ensuring that footage is secure even in the event of hardware failure or theft. Remote access features enable business owners to view live feeds from anywhere, providing peace of min
